12-8

The last couple of days have been good. The bottom fishing is great and some sails are around, plus some wahoo showed up on the moon.

Rough weather coming up, so we will checking out the patch reefs.

12-16

A group of friends from up north were on the boat today. They got a real workout. 

We got some nice king mackerel and some big amberjacks. Then we picked up 2 gaffer dolphin. 

To get them something really big, we bottom fished and caught and released a 200lb Goliath grouper.
